|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using incorrect cutting tools, leading to work hardening and compromised edge quality. | Employ carbide-tipped or high-speed steel cutting tools designed for stainless steel, maintaining appropriate speeds and feeds. |
| Inadequate cleaning before welding, resulting in weld contamination and reduced corrosion resistance. | Thoroughly degrease and decontaminate the weld area using stainless steel brushes and approved solvents prior to welding. |
